What is Business non disclosure agreement pdf?

A Business non-disclosure agreement (NDA) in PDF format is a legal document that outlines the confidential information that parties agree not to disclose to others. It serves to protect sensitive information shared between business entities during collaborations or partnerships.

What are the types of Business non disclosure agreement pdf?

There are three main types of Business non-disclosure agreements in PDF format:

Unilateral NDA: One party discloses information to another party who agrees not to disclose it further.
Bilateral NDA: Both parties exchange information with mutual confidentiality obligations.
Multilateral NDA: Multiple parties share confidential information under one agreement.

Some common examples of unilateral NDAs include: Employer-employee NDA: Restricts employees from revealing trade secrets and business information. Company-contractor NDA: Restricts hired contractors from taking business information and sharing it with competitors or using it for themselves.
A Non-Disclosure Agreement, most commonly known as an “NDA”, is a legal document that works as a contract between two parties. As the name suggests, the contract explicitly prohibits one party from sharing, revealing or even releasing secret information about the other party.
Besides naming all parties to the NDA, five essential elements every NDA should include are: Description Of The Confidential Information. Requirements And Obligations Of The Parties. Exclusions To The Confidentiality Agreement. Term Of The Non-Disclosure Agreement. Consequences Of Breach Of The NDA.
You do not need a lawyer to create and sign a non-disclosure agreement. However, if the information you are trying to protect is important enough to warrant an NDA, you may want to have the document reviewed by someone with legal expertise.
Most standard NDAs follow this format: Introduction. Definition of confidential information. How to handle confidential information. Exclusions from confidential information. Obligations of receiving party. Duration of agreement. Resolving disputes. Integration.
